Mary Kelegian Racine - Mary Kelegian, nee, Gengozian, 85, passed away at Claire Bridge Alterra of Kenosha on Thursday, July 26, 2007. Mary was born in Racine on October 3, 1921 to Dikran and Yeghsapert (nee, Hacherian) Gengozian. She married Kegham Kelegian in 1941. He preceded her in death in 1963. Mary retired from Wells Fargo Bank in West Allis after more than 20 years of service. She was also a model, professional seamstress and an excellent cook. Mary worked tirelessly to support her family and serve her church. She was a very giving person to anyone in need. She used her God-given gifts to serve the Lord by serving others. Mary was a member of the Women's Guild at St. John Armenian Church (Greenfield) and St. Mesrob Armenian Church (Racine). Survivors include her daughter, Anoush Kelegian; son Fr. Yeprem (Judy) Kelegian; granddaughters, Talene Kelegian and Marisa Kelegian; sister, Nuresa Harvey; brothers, Dr. Nazareth (Leone) Gengozian and Peter (Mary) Gengozian; and sister-in-law, Lorraine (Art) Wangerin. Mary is also survived by numerous n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ends. She was preceded in death by her parents; and brother, John Gengozian.
